By Joe De Leon
WWF Raw is War Report - December 28,
1998
Hosted by Michael Cole and Jerry Lawler
Live from Albany, New York
• The show started off with Team Corporate backstage. Vince McMahon said that when Shawn Michaels walked through the building doors, he would be humiliated and fired. They then searched the boiler room for Mankind. Mankind attacked them, but there were too many Team Corporate members. Mankind was held back and forced to look right at McMahon. McMahon said that he would face Jesse James for Hardcore Title later in the show, and then walked out of the boiler room. Shane told his dad that Michaels had already had planned for Val Venis to take on James. Vince said "We will see about that."
• Val Venis defeated Jesse James by Disqualification,
to let James retain the Hardcore Title.
- During the match, Team Corporate
members (wrestlers only) interfered. Test gave Val Venis a bulldog, causing
Jesse James to get disqualified. D-Generation X ran into the ring. The rest of
Team Coporate came out. Vince McMahon told James he would take on Mankind later
on for the Hardcore Title. He told the rest of DX they would also be in action.
He said that there was still a little DX in Commissioner Michaels, and that he
would be fired later on. Michaels would be fired because he never let Team
Corporate rescue Shane McMahon in his match with Mankind the previous week on
Raw is War.

• Jesse James defeated Mankind fia Pinfall, to retain
the Hardcore Title.
- The Rock did color commentary during the match. In the
beginning, Shawn Michaels was shown entering the arena. Jesse James and Mankind
brawled in the ring and up on the ramp using a technicians table, toolbox,
trays, and chairs. They went out into the crowd. Mankind placed Rod Dogg on a
table and went onto a raiser and jumped off onto James. The Rock then went over
and gave Mankind the Rock Bottom. James covered him for the pin.
• Vince McMahon Interview
- Vince McMahon called
out Shawn Michaels. McMahon showed footage of Michaels' interview in March,
where Michaels said that he doesn't need McMahon, but McMahon needs him. He then
showed footage of Raw is War the previous week, where Michaels wouldn't let Team
Corporate save Shane McMahon. McMahon then said, "Vince McMahon does not
lay down for anybody." He told Michaels he was fired. Michales seemed like
he was walking away but gave Vince McMahon the Superkick, and started taking his
clothes off to his music. Team Corparate ran down but Michaels escaped threw the
crowd.
